Structural characteristics of rubber plug cleaning machine

Rubber stopper cleaning machine is a specialized equipment used for washing rubber stoppers in large infusion solutions, oral liquids, and powder injections. This model has functions such as automatic feeding, strong spraying, ultrasonic cleaning, vacuum drying, sterilization, silicification, one-time completion in a closed box, and automatic discharge Its advantages are: small size, comprehensive functions, reduced intermediate links, avoiding cross contamination, and can be directly used for production after sterilization, which meets the requirements of GMP drug production management standards.
The structure of the rubber stopper cleaning machine is composed of a main variable speed motor, a main transmission shaft, a cleaning bucket, a cleaning tank, a water pump, a water filter, a high-power ultrasonic cleaning machine, and an electronic control part. The structure is reasonable and the operation is convenient.
1. The main transmission controller adopts an imported frequency converter, which is small in size, has a large speed range, and is easy to operate
2. The cleaning bucket is a thin walled circular bucket body, with sieve holes covering the circumference and a mixing baffle inside. The rear end is connected to the transmission spindle.
3. The cleaning tank is a square fully sealed stainless steel structure, with an overflow tank on the side wall, a sewage pipe below, and an external circulation pump and filter.
4. The pipeline system is installed at the rear of the host and equipped with solenoid valves of different specifications. The entire inlet and outlet are automatically controlled by the solenoid valves. The circulating water is filtered by a precision filter (0.22 υ) and sprayed into the cleaning tank to ensure the cleanliness of the water quality.
5. The upper part is equipped with fresh air, ambient air, and exhaust air valves. The air volume can be controlled as needed, and a fan and electric heater are installed in the middle to form the entire hot air circulation for drying and sterilization, as well as a heating and cooling system. The entire program is completed in the order of feeding, water inlet, coarse washing, drainage, fine washing, drainage, drying, sterilization, and discharge. Finished discharging, press' stop 'to end the entire process.
